Engine Performance Optimization Techniques enhance

Achieving peak engine performance is a multifaceted endeavor involving a range of techniques aimed at enhancing efficiency and power output. A crucial aspect involves meticulous maintenance routines, encompassing regular oil changes, air filter replacements, and spark plug inspections. These procedures ensure optimal engine lubrication, air intake, and combustion, contributing to overall performance gains. Additionally, tuning the engine's electronic control unit (ECU) can generate notable improvements by adjusting parameters such as ignition timing and fuel injection. Advanced techniques like porting and polishing cylinder heads can augment airflow within the engine, leading to marked horsepower gains. Implementing a high-performance exhaust system can also minimize backpressure, allowing for more efficient exhaust gas expulsion and resulting enhanced power delivery.

Optimal Transmission Care for Peak Performance

Regular upkeep of your transmission is essential for ensuring peak efficiency . A well-maintained transmission will operate smoothly, providing you with a more enjoyable driving experience and preventing costly repairs down the road.

Let's look at some key recommendations for keeping your transmission in top form:

* frequently check your transmission fluid level and .quality..

* Change your transmission fluid according to the manufacturer's recommendations.

* Drive your vehicle smoothly, avoiding hard accelerations.

By following these simple tips , you can help optimize the lifespan of your transmission and enjoy years of trouble-free driving.

Understanding the Synergy Between Engines, Transmissions, and Frames

The harmonious operation of a vehicle hinges on the intricate relationship between its core elements: the engine, transmission, and frame. Each contributes a crucial function, operating in tandem to achieve optimal performance. The robust frame provides the base upon which the other systems are secured, ensuring stability and rigidity. The engine, the source of propulsion, generates power that is then directed to the wheels via the transmission. This complex system of gears and shafts allows for smooth transitions in speed and torque, adapting to the driver's needs. Understanding this interplay is essential for maintaining the overall performance and longevity of a vehicle.

Delving into the Basics: Advanced Fork Suspension Systems

For avid cyclists seeking to optimize their ride experience, understanding the nuances of advanced fork suspension systems is crucial. Moving beyond the fundamental principles of compression and rebound damping, website these sophisticated designs leverage intricate technologies like air chambers, progressive spring rates, and dynamic damping mechanisms to deliver unparalleled control and comfort. A discerning rider can fine-tune their fork's performance through adjustable settings, tailoring it to specific riding styles and terrain conditions.

  • Furthermore, advanced forks often incorporate innovative features like lockout modes for efficient climbing and bottom-out protection to ensure a smooth ride even on the roughest trails.
  • Therefore, these complex systems demand meticulous maintenance to ensure optimal function and longevity.
